Cryogenic performance evaluation equipment for LNG insulation panel

▲ Cryogenic performance verification equipment owned by Pusan National University



  - To evaluate the mechanical properties (curving, compression, buckling, tension) of the system unit using a hydraulic actuator equipped with a cryogenic chamber

  - Static load can be applied up to 100 tons, and performance that can be controlled up to -180°C temperature (error range 0.2°C) using liquid nitrogen is required.



  • Test items (Utilization plan)

  - Unit panel compression and bending test (using construction equipment)
  - A three-point/four-point bending test implementing quantitative hull deformation of cargo window unit panel specimens with a width of up to 1.2m and a length of 3.2m is performed. Able to conduct a comparative study within the Mark III family or a comparative study between Mark-III and NO96 unit panels

  - The system compression and bending tests were performed at room temperature as a member of a chamber to accommodate a specimen size (GTT Co., Ltd.), but the temperature could be controlled up to -180°C by installing a cryogenic chamber capable of accommodating up to 1.2m wide and 3.2m long.

 

▲ LNG unit panel bending/compression test performed by GTT

 

  - Actual load simulation experiment (using construction equipment
  - Various environmental simulation experiments are possible through the design of the lower part of the actuator jig.
  - Hull collision test, unit panel tensile test, primary barrier unfolding test

▲ Hull Collision Implementation Experiment performed by GTT

 
 
  • Specification

  - Max. load : 1 MN

  - Max. deformation : 500mm

  - Max. specimen size : 3200(L)×1200(W)×600(H)

  - Max. set temperature : -180℃ ~ 100
